Dr. Matthew S. Ibrahim, PhD, CSCS, LMT
Dr. Matthew Ibrahim is a strength and conditioning coach, college professor, public speaker, and author. He has served as Clinical Coordinator and Assistant Professor of Exercise Science at Endicott College, and is the founder of Athletic Performance University (APU). He also holds adjunct faculty roles at Maryville University (undergraduate) and American International College (graduate). Dr. Ibrahim also serves on the Massachusetts State Advisory Board for the NSCA. He is a sought-after speaker, and has presented worldwide--including in Europe and across more than 25 U.S. states--at EXOS , Google HQ, UFC Performance Institute, Stanford, Duke, NSCA, and Perform Better. His expertise has been featured in Muscle & Fitness, Men's Journal, NSCA Personal Training Quarterly, Science for Sport, and T-Nation. He is the author of Train Like a Pro: Programming to Develop Your Inner Athlete, published through Human Kinetics.
